Walter Annenberg Quotes


Page 1 of 2
Walter Annenberg
March 13, 1908 - October 1, 2002
Nationality: American
Category: Businessman
Subcategory: American Businessman

All I ever seek from good deeds is a measure of respect.

   

I thought Nixon was getting ganged up on, but when I heard the tapes, I was shocked and terribly saddened.

   

Unless young blacks are brought into the mainstream of economic life, they will continue to be on the curbstone.

   

I didn't want to be greedy. It's a mark of bad character and I always believed that pigs go the slaughterhouse.

   

I shall participate, I shall contribute, and in so doing, I will be the gainer.

   

It is not easy to find something that will intrigue and bind your interest and enthusiasm. This you must seek for yourself.

   

Accomplish something every day of your life.

   

The greatest happiness comes from being vitally interested in something that excites all your energies.

   

You will not be satisfied unless you are contributing something to or for the benefit of others.

   

Many activities and team play participation will give you a training that will prove invaluable later on in life.

   

Live rich, die poor; never make the mistake of doing it the other way round.

   

The greatest power is not money power, but political power.

   

Few things are as essential as education.

   

Your Majesty, I took the liberty because I was so desirous of visiting alone with you for a few minutes before the rest of the other peasants arrived.

   

Never buy four C-plus paintings when you can buy one A.

   

In the world today, a young lady who does not have a college education just is not educated.

   

Carter's done a lot more good since he's been out of the White House than when he was in it.

   

TV is like theater. You can't enjoy it without a program.

   

What matters is that you are doing what you think is right based on the standards which you hold.

   

My country has been very good to me; I must be good to my country.
